title: been ingrained (bean&grain)

size: 210×297 cm (three panels)

medium: acrylic on canvas board

among the various responses, there was this interesting one about being force-fed/stifling chinese upbringing. i thought that was quite interesting.

actually, i wanted to show the decadence of familial ties through the emptying/lessening of grains. notice how the containers for the grains become more ‘flat’ and lacking decoration. the brushstrokes too become increasingly patchy, providing less and less detail. also the breakability of the plates/bowls were supposed to suggest the fragility of relationships.

first is a bowl of rice (it was supposed to be white rice but i didn’t have enough white…) in a porcelain bowl. next is some green beans in a blue-and-yellow striped ceramic bowl. last is a handful of barley on a stark white plate.

there was supposed to be a forth panel, with just one bean left either without a plate, or in a broken plate…but didn’t have time to finish before the exhibition…/: but ahwells i think it works in a set of three.
